I received the following report from Levine Breaking News - a great news feed that hits a few times each day - that stated the United States is officially in a recession that started a year ago.  This status was delivered today from the National Bureau of Economic Research, a committee of economists that dates business cycles.
According to their report - they found that:
"A peak in economic activity occurred in the U.S. economy in December 2007," the National Bureau of Economic Research said in a statement. "The peak marks the end of the expansion that began in November 2001 … (7 comments)

Given the stock market's recent performance, it's not surprising that gasoline's falling prices here in Winter Haven, FL and across the US are garnering very little attention. That doesn't make it any less relevant, however.
Since peaking in July, gas prices are off by 20 percent.
Falling gas prices are an important positive for the U.S. economy because less money spent at the pump means that more money is saved per household for everyday items including food and other staples.
In addition, consumer spending makes up two-thirds of the economy. 
Therefore, falling gas prices may lessen the impact of a forecasted recession.  … (0 comments)
